29 CFR 1926.451(g)(4)(i): Guardrail systems were not installed along all open sides and ends of platforms.    On or about 6/7/12, at the Buford job site, employees were exposed to fall hazards up to 18' as they worked from scaffolds that were missing lower guardrails in some areas and upper and lower guardrails in other locations of the scaffold.    In accordance with 29 CFR 1903.19(c), abatement certification is required for this violation (using the CERTIFICATION OF CORRECTIVE ACTION WORKSHEET).

29 CFR 1926.501(b)(11): Each employee on a steep roof with unprotected sides and edges 6 feet (1.8 m) or more above lower levels was not protected from falling by guardrail systems with toeboards, safety net systems, or personal fall arrest systems.    On or about 6/7/12, at the Buford job site, employees were exposed to fall hazards of 17' as they worked on a 10 in 12 slope roof without the use of fall protection to install stucco materials to an upright column that had been installed extending above the roof.     In accordance with 29 CFR 1903.19(d), abatement certification is required for this violation (using the Certification of Corrective Action Worksheet), in addition, documentation demonstrating the abatement is complete must be included with your certification.  This documentation may include, but is not limited to evidence of the purchase or repair of the equipment, photographic or video evidence of abatement, or other written records.
